ASML Holding N.V. Market Performance Review (March 30, 2026)
Stock Performance Summary
On March 30, 2026, ASML Holding N.V. (stock symbol: ASML) experienced a notable decline in its stock price. The key data points for the day's trading are as follows:
- Opening Price: $1,318.77
- Closing Price: $1,253.96
- Daily High: $1,322.92
- Daily Low: $1,248.11
- Volume: 2.14 million shares
- Previous Close: $1,302.47
- Change: -$48.51
- Percentage Change: -3.72%
The stock opened at $1,318.77 and reached a high of $1,322.92 during the trading session. However, it faced downward pressure throughout the day, closing at $1,253.96, marking a significant drop of 3.72% from the previous day's close.
Analysis of Price Movements
The decline in ASML's stock price on March 30, 2026, can be attributed to several factors. While no specific news or announcements directly impacting the stock were identified on the day, the following considerations provide insight into the price movement:
- Market Sentiment: The semiconductor industry, where ASML operates, has been under scrutiny due to fluctuating demand and ongoing supply chain challenges. Investor concerns about the global semiconductor market may have contributed to volatility in ASML's stock price.
- Economic Indicators: Broader economic data such as inflation rates and interest rate changes influence technology stocks. Signals of economic slowdown or increased operational costs could trigger sell-offs in the tech sector, impacting ASML.
- Sector Performance: The overall technology sector’s performance affects individual stocks. Declines among other major semiconductor companies during the same period could have exerted downward pressure on ASML shares.
- Investor Reactions: Recent changes in analyst ratings or target price adjustments for the semiconductor industry, even if not disclosed on the day, can influence investor behavior and stock price dynamics.
